Sylva Private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 2 private schools serving 161 students in Sylva, NC, 7% of all K-12 students in Sylva, NC are educated in private schools versus public schools (compared to the NC state average of 8%).
The average acceptance rate is 95%, which is higher than the North Carolina private school average acceptance rate of 82%.
100% of private schools in Sylva, NC are religiously affiliated (most commonly Baptist and Christian).
